Balto puts the right words on the agent's screen while the call is still happening. Founded in 2017 in St. Louis by Marc Bernstein and Chris Kontes, it pioneered real-time guidance for contact centers: dynamic checklists, objection responses, and compliance language that appear mid-conversation, exactly when needed, rather than in a coaching session three weeks later. In industries like collections, insurance, healthcare, and home services, where certain sentences are legally required and certain mistakes are expensive, that immediacy is the whole product.
The platform has grown around that core into real-time QA that scores every call as it happens, AI coaching that spots which behaviors need work, live compliance monitoring with manager alerts, and Togo, Balto's voice AI agents for the repetitive calls, like scheduling and account verification, that never needed a human. It integrates with the major contact-center platforms, including Five9, Genesys Cloud, NICE CXone, RingCentral, and 8x8.
Balto raised a $37.5 million Series B led by Stripes in 2021, with RingCentral's venture arm participating, bringing total funding to roughly $52 million, and remains one of the flagship companies of the St. Louis tech scene, with customers like Humana, GEHA, Nelnet, NewRez, and Staples Canada. Pricing is quote-based; there is no public price list.
Choose Balto when what is said on live calls carries real regulatory or revenue weight. Pure digital-support teams will find better fits elsewhere in this directory, but if your operation runs on phone conversations where compliance phrasing and in-the-moment guidance decide outcomes, Balto's real-time focus is still the sharpest in the category.

Cresta started from a simple observation: in every contact center, a handful of agents dramatically outperform the rest, and everything they do differently is sitting in the call recordings. Founded in 2017 by Zayd Enam, Tim Shi, and Sebastian Thrun, the Stanford professor behind Google X and Udacity, Cresta mines those conversations to learn what the best performers do, then coaches every agent in real time: suggested responses, knowledge, and guidance appearing on screen during live calls and chats.
That real-time layer is still the heart of the product, but the platform now spans the full loop. Conversation intelligence gives leaders visibility into every interaction, automated quality management replaces sampled QA scorecards, a training simulator lets agents rehearse against AI customers, and autonomous virtual agents take the high-volume calls that never needed a human. It plugs into the major contact-center stacks, including Five9, Genesys, Amazon Connect, NICE, and Avaya, so it layers onto what you run rather than replacing it.
Cresta sells to serious operations: United Airlines, Alaska Airlines, Cox Communications, Marriott, and Brinks Home are named customers, and investors including Andreessen Horowitz, Sequoia, and Greylock have backed it to the tune of roughly $276 million, most recently a $125 million Series D in late 2024 that valued the company around $1.6 billion. Pricing is enterprise and quote-based, with no public numbers.
Cresta is the pick when your strategy is making human agents better rather than replacing them, especially in revenue-bearing conversations like sales and retention where a slightly better sentence is worth real money. If you want humans out of the loop entirely, look at the autonomous-agent specialists; if you want your hundred agents performing like your best ten, Cresta was built for exactly that.
